The Australian Navy Sailor
I am an old Australian Navy sailor
I come from a time when shipmates looked after each other
Where people were held accountable for their actions
And when our leaders were leaders of men
I am a modern Australian Navy Sailor
I look at my shipmates today and hope I can count on them when times are tough
I watch people milk a system which is very careful to look after the suspect rather than the victim
Where our leaders bow to political and social whims
I am an old Australian Navy Sailor
I come from a time when our numbers were plentiful
When you were proud to wear the uniform
And serving your country was admired
I am a modern Australian Navy Sailor
I live in a time when our numbers fluctuate between desperate and critical
Where being in the Defence Force is the punch line of a bad joke
Where serving your country is something you try to hide
I am an old Australian Navy Sailor
I come from a time when our reputation was not an embarrassment
When civilian staff worked FOR the Defence Force
And when my work was not hampered by contracts
I am a modern Australian Navy Sailor
I live in a time when I can watch our eroding reputation nightly on the 6 o’clock news
Where the Defence Force heels to its civilian staff
Where my job now requires me to be conversant in contract management
I am an old Australian Sailor
And I weep for the future of the Australian Defence Force
I can see the day looming when I look at what I do as just a job that pays my bills
Instead of a career of which I am immensely proud
I am an old Australian Sailor
And I believe we have lost our way
